The Science Behind Smoke Color

To understand smoke color, you need to understand what smoke actually is.

Smoke is made up of tiny particles, gases, water vapor, and organic compounds released as wood burns.

As wood heats up, it goes through several stages:

  • Moisture evaporates.
  • Organic compounds begin breaking down.
  • Combustible gases ignite.
  • Charcoal forms.
  • Remaining carbon burns away.

The color you see depends largely on the size and concentration of particles suspended in the air.

Large particles create thicker, whiter smoke.

Smaller particles create cleaner, thinner smoke.

When combustion becomes incomplete, more particles remain unburned, creating darker smoke colors.

This is why smoke can change throughout a cook. The fire is constantly evolving as fuel burns, airflow changes, and new wood is added.

Thin Blue Smoke: The Gold Standard of Barbecue

If barbecue had a holy grail, it would be thin blue smoke.

This smoke can be surprisingly difficult to see. In some lighting conditions it appears almost invisible. In direct sunlight, you might notice a faint blue tint drifting from the chimney.

Thin blue smoke is the sign of clean combustion.

When wood burns efficiently, fewer particles remain suspended in the smoke stream. The result is cleaner flavor and a better balance between smoke and meat.

This is the smoke most pitmasters aim for because it delivers:

  • Cleaner flavor
  • Better bark development
  • Less bitterness
  • Better aroma
  • More consistent results

White Smoke: Friend or Foe?

White smoke is probably the most misunderstood smoke color in barbecue.

Many beginners see thick white smoke and think:

“Wow, look at all that smoke flavor!”

Not exactly.

In reality, white smoke can mean several different things.

During startup, some white smoke is perfectly normal. Fresh wood contains moisture, and as that moisture evaporates, visible white vapor forms.

When adding new logs to an offset smoker, temporary white smoke is also expected.

The problem occurs when thick white smoke lingers for extended periods.

Heavy white smoke usually signals incomplete combustion.

Common causes include:

  • Damp wood
  • Restricted airflow
  • Smoldering fuel
  • Excess fuel in the firebox

When wood smolders instead of burns cleanly, it produces larger particles and compounds that can create unpleasant flavors.

This is where barbecue can start tasting bitter.

Or worse.

It can develop a flavor often described as licking an ashtray.

Not exactly the flavor profile most pitmasters are chasing.

If heavy white smoke continues for more than a few minutes, it’s usually time to evaluate airflow and fire management.

Gray Smoke: Your Fire Is Asking for Help

Gray smoke often represents the awkward middle ground between acceptable and problematic.

It’s not as alarming as black smoke.

But it’s not where you want to stay.

Gray smoke typically indicates that combustion efficiency has dropped.

The fire is burning, but not particularly well.

Common causes include:

  • Too much fuel
  • Poor oxygen supply
  • Dirty fireboxes
  • Damp wood
  • Overcrowded coals

When I see gray smoke, I immediately start checking airflow.

Nine times out of ten, the fire simply needs more oxygen.

Remember this:

Fire needs fuel, heat, and oxygen.

Most barbecue problems come from disrupting one of those three ingredients.

Gray smoke often tells you oxygen is the missing piece.

Fortunately, adjustments are usually simple. Opening vents, rearranging fuel, or allowing the fire to breathe can often restore cleaner combustion quickly.

Black Smoke: The Smoke You Want to Avoid

If thin blue smoke is the hero of barbecue, black smoke is the villain.

Black smoke almost always indicates serious combustion problems.

This smoke contains large amounts of soot and unburned particles.

Common causes include:

  • Grease fires
  • Excess fuel
  • Severely restricted airflow
  • Poor-quality fuel
  • Excessive wood additions

Black smoke doesn’t just affect appearance.

It affects taste.

The resulting flavor can become:

  • Harsh
  • Acrid
  • Bitter
  • Dirty
  • Overwhelming

In extreme situations, food can develop a coating of soot that ruins the entire cook.

Whenever black smoke appears, action should be immediate.

Open airflow pathways.

Reduce excess fuel.

Identify potential grease fires.

Allow the fire to stabilize before continuing the cook.

Black smoke is your smoker’s way of waving a giant red flag.

Ignore it at your own risk.

How Different Smokers Affect Smoke Color

Not all smokers produce smoke the same way.

Offset Smokers

Offsets provide some of the clearest smoke signals because combustion occurs separately from the cooking chamber.

Small adjustments in airflow often create visible changes in smoke color.

This makes offsets excellent learning tools for understanding fire behavior.

Charcoal Smokers

Charcoal smokers tend to produce less visible smoke once stabilized.

Adding wood chunks can temporarily alter smoke color, especially during ignition.

Pellet Smokers

Pellet smokers often produce lighter smoke because computerized systems carefully regulate fuel delivery.

Many first-time pellet users worry there isn’t enough smoke.

Usually there is.

It’s simply cleaner and less visible.

Kamado Cookers

Kamado-style cookers excel at heat retention but can sometimes limit airflow if vents are adjusted too aggressively.

This can increase the risk of smoldering fires and thicker smoke.

The key is patience.

Small vent adjustments often produce significant results.

Reading Smoke Throughout the Cook

Smoke color changes naturally during different cooking stages.

Startup Phase

Expect visible white smoke.

The fire is establishing itself, moisture is evaporating, and fuel is beginning to ignite.

The goal is transitioning toward cleaner smoke before placing food inside.

Stabilization Phase

As temperatures level out, smoke should gradually become thinner.

This is often the ideal moment to begin cooking.

Active Cooking Phase

During the main cook, smoke should remain relatively clean and stable.

Frequent fluctuations may indicate inconsistent fuel management.

Refueling Phase

Adding wood often creates temporary bursts of white smoke.

This is normal.

The objective is returning to thin blue smoke as quickly as possible.

Experienced pitmasters anticipate these transitions and adjust before problems develop.

How Weather Conditions Can Change Smoke Color

One thing many backyard cooks overlook is how weather conditions affect the smoke coming out of a smoker. Sometimes the smoke isn’t changing at all – the environment around it is.

Several weather factors can make smoke appear different than it actually is:

  • High humidity can make smoke look thicker and whiter because moisture in the air increases its visibility.
  • Cold mornings often create the illusion of heavier smoke, even when the fire is burning cleanly.
  • Windy conditions can distort smoke patterns, making it harder to judge combustion accurately.

That’s why experienced pitmasters don’t just watch the chimney – they observe the entire cooking environment. Smoke color should always be evaluated in context. A plume that looks concerning on a foggy morning may actually be perfectly clean-burning smoke.

Learning to separate weather effects from actual fire problems is an advanced pitmaster skill that develops with experience.

Why Wood Species Influence Smoke Appearance

Not all woods produce the same type of smoke. Different species contain varying levels of natural sugars, oils, moisture, and density, all of which influence both smoke color and aroma.

For example:

  • Apple and cherry wood often produce lighter, sweeter-smelling smoke.
  • Oak and hickory tend to create more visible smoke during ignition because of their density.
  • Woods with higher moisture content may generate thicker smoke during the early stages of combustion.

This doesn’t necessarily mean one wood burns dirtier than another. In most cases, it simply reflects differences in the wood’s composition.

Many new cooks become concerned when they switch wood varieties and notice changes in smoke appearance. Professional pitmasters understand that wood selection influences both smoke behavior and flavor development.

The more familiar you become with your preferred woods, the easier it becomes to accurately interpret smoke color throughout the cook.

The Connection Between Smoke Color and Bark Formation

Most people associate bark development with seasoning and cooking time, but smoke quality plays a major role as well.

Clean-burning smoke contributes to the rich color, texture, and complexity that define great barbecue bark. Thin blue smoke carries desirable compounds that gradually interact with the meat’s surface during long cooks.

When smoke quality is good, it helps create:

  • A darker, more attractive bark color
  • Better flavor complexity
  • Improved surface texture
  • A cleaner overall barbecue profile

On the other hand, dirty smoke can create problems such as:

  • Excessive soot buildup
  • Harsh smoke flavors
  • Bitter residues
  • Uneven bark development

Think of bark as a record of everything that happened inside your smoker.

If the fire burned cleanly, the bark often reflects that success. Beautiful bark and clean smoke usually go hand in hand, which is why experienced pitmasters pay close attention to smoke throughout the entire cook.

Frequently Asked Questions about Reading Smoke Color

What is the best smoke color for barbecue?

The ideal smoke color is thin blue smoke. It indicates clean combustion, efficient burning, and balanced smoke flavor. Despite its name, thin blue smoke is often barely visible and may only show a faint blue tint in direct sunlight.

Most professional pitmasters aim for this type of smoke because it produces cleaner, more enjoyable barbecue.

Is white smoke always bad?

No. White smoke is normal during startup and after adding fresh wood to the fire. However, if thick white smoke continues for an extended period, it may indicate poor airflow, damp wood, or smoldering fuel.

Prolonged exposure to heavy white smoke can result in bitter flavors and creosote buildup.

Why does my smoke turn gray during a cook?

Gray smoke typically signals incomplete combustion. This often happens when the fire isn’t receiving enough oxygen or when too much fuel has been added at once. Improving airflow and allowing the fire to burn more efficiently can usually restore cleaner smoke.

What causes black smoke in a smoker?

Black smoke is usually caused by serious combustion issues such as restricted airflow, grease fires, excessive fuel, or poor-quality wood.

Since black smoke contains large amounts of soot and unburned particles, it should be corrected immediately to avoid negatively affecting the flavor of your food.

Can smoke color affect the taste of barbecue?

Absolutely. Smoke color often reflects the quality of combustion occurring inside the smoker. Clean smoke generally produces pleasant, balanced flavors, while dirty smoke can introduce bitterness, harshness, and unpleasant aromas.

Learning how to read smoke color helps you catch problems before they impact the final product.

Why can’t I see thin blue smoke very well?

That’s completely normal. Thin blue smoke contains fewer visible particles than white or gray smoke, making it difficult to see under certain lighting conditions. In fact, some of the cleanest-burning fires produce smoke that appears almost invisible.

Does the type of wood affect smoke color?

Yes. Different wood species contain varying levels of moisture, density, oils, and natural sugars, all of which influence smoke appearance.

Fruitwoods like apple and cherry often produce lighter smoke, while denser woods such as oak and hickory may create more visible smoke during ignition.

Should I wait for clean smoke before adding meat to the smoker?

In most cases, yes. Allowing the fire to stabilize and transition toward clean smoke before adding food helps prevent harsh smoke flavors from developing during the early stages of the cook.

How often should I check smoke color?

Experienced pitmasters monitor smoke throughout the entire cook. While there’s no need to stare at the chimney constantly, periodically checking smoke color can help you identify airflow issues, fuel problems, or combustion changes before they affect the meat.

Can weather conditions make smoke look different?

Yes. Humidity, cold temperatures, fog, and wind can all affect how smoke appears. For example, humid conditions often make smoke look thicker than it actually is.

That’s why professional pitmasters evaluate smoke color alongside environmental conditions rather than relying solely on appearance.

Is more smoke better for flavor?

No. One of the biggest misconceptions in barbecue is that more smoke automatically means more flavor. In reality, clean smoke produces better flavor than excessive smoke. Too much smoke can overpower the meat and create bitter or unpleasant tastes.

What’s the fastest way to improve dirty smoke?

The quickest solution is usually improving airflow. Opening vents, reducing excess fuel, using properly seasoned wood, and avoiding smoldering fires can help restore clean combustion and improve smoke quality within minutes.
